Description aditsu 2011-11-08 10:00:05 UTC
I run libreoffice, and it says it has a document to recover. I click "start recovery" and it's successful. Next -> it opens a writer window with the recovered document. Now I press ctrl-s to save it, it brings up a save dialog and then immediately crashes.
This is what I can see in the console:
% libreoffice
Warning: failed to launch javaldx - java may not fuction correctly
QPainter::begin: Paint device returned engine == 0, type: 2
QPainter::setCompositionMode: Painter not active
QPainter::begin: Paint device returned engine == 0, type: 2
Failed to create XIC

Reproducible: Always
